70615 vs 70611: cost of living, income and home prices

ZIP 70615 (Louisiana) has a median household income of $42,963 and a typical home value of $126,100. ZIP 70611 (Louisiana) sits at $96,187 and $236,600.

Source: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ey (5-year). Latest observation ACS 2022.

Measure7061570611
Median household income$42,963$96,187
Median home value$126,100$236,600
Median gross rent$1,039$1,206
Median age39.4 yrs41.4 yrs
Homeownership rate59.3%82.8%
Bachelor's degree or higher9.4%20.2%

Methodology

Both columns use ZIP Code Tabulation Area estimates from the same Census release, so the comparison is like for like.

We only publish comparisons where both areas have at least 5,000 residents, which keeps the margin of error usable.

Sources: U.S. Census Bureau, American Community Survey (5-year). American Community Survey 5-year estimates, 2022.
